The Wisconsin Alliance of Artists and Craftspeople, Inc. (WAAC) produced its first Art Fair Off the Square almost 33 years ago in July of 1979. The purpose was to provide a needed showcase for Wisconsin's many fine Craftspeople and Artists with a juried event. Our other high-profile activity is production of The Art Fair Off the Square's Winter Art Festival, with 2012 being its 23rd year. Our member exhibitors show work including ceramics, wood, paper, painting, glass, leather, silkscreen, engraving, fiber, drawing, photography and more.

Since beoming a non-profit, 501(c)3 tax-exempt organization, WAAC's membership has grown to approximately 400 members statewide. We provide scholarship support for young people in the arts, conduct instructional workshops for our members, and sponsor exhibitions throughout the Madison area.

WAAC is a unique organization: operated by artists—for the benefit of artists,
who seek to educate the public on the
fine arts and crafts found in Wisconsin.
